Galway United off the bottom after Derry City draw

Galway United and Derry City were unable to get the better of each other at Terryland Park as the two sides played out a 0-0 draw in the SSE Airtricity League Premier Division.

The result and ensuing point lifts Galway off the bottom of the table, as they move level on points with St Patrick's Athletic.

But Pats are bottom on goal difference as Galway's recent upturn in terms of results puts them back in the mix for survival.

Shane Keegan's side are now three points from safety, with Bohemians occupying fourth from bottom in a season when three go down automatically.

Meanwhile, Derry City are fourth in the table, two points behind third placed Dundalk.
